I know it’s only 9 holes but is it worth playing?

I am relatively new so high handicap

It's a perfect place for a beginner. Short holes. Cheap. Generally not packed.

I really like it. It's got some fun holes, some blind shots and it isn't in terrible shape. The greens are typically slower, but it's a really fun walk.

It is $9 to walk. Playing golf for less than a ten spot is tough to beat. It also has some of the only elevation changes in town.
